Japan Socket Weld Flanges Market Insights

Application of Japan Socket Weld Flanges Market

Japan’s socket weld flanges are extensively used in the oil and gas industry for connecting pipelines and equipment due to their reliable sealing and ease of installation. They are also vital in chemical processing plants, power generation facilities, and water treatment plants where secure, leak-proof connections are essential. The aerospace sector utilizes these flanges for lightweight and durable connections in aircraft systems. Additionally, they are employed in shipbuilding and marine applications, providing corrosion-resistant and high-pressure solutions. The versatility and robustness of socket weld flanges make them a preferred choice across various industrial sectors in Japan, supporting infrastructure development and technological advancements.

Key Restraints Factors – Japan Socket Weld Flanges Market

The market faces challenges such as high manufacturing costs associated with premium materials like stainless steel and alloys. Fluctuations in raw material prices can impact profit margins and pricing strategies. Additionally, the availability of alternative piping solutions, such as butt weld flanges and threaded fittings, may limit market growth. The complexity of installation and maintenance procedures for socket weld flanges can also hinder widespread adoption, especially in smaller projects or regions with limited technical expertise. Strict regulatory compliance and certification requirements can pose barriers for new entrants and slow down market expansion. Furthermore, environmental concerns related to manufacturing waste and energy consumption may restrict sustainable development initiatives within the industry.
